Ingredients for Buffalo Chicken Bowls
Let’s dive into the delicious components that make up these Buffalo Chicken Bowls. Each ingredient plays a vital role in creating that perfect balance of flavors and textures. Here’s what you’ll need:
- Cooked Rice: This serves as the hearty base of your bowl. You can use white, brown, or even cauliflower rice for a low-carb option.
- Chicken Breast: Tender and juicy, shredded chicken is the star of the show. You can also use rotisserie chicken for a quicker option.
- Buffalo Sauce: This spicy sauce adds a kick! Adjust the amount based on your spice tolerance. You can even make your own if you’re feeling adventurous.
- Shredded Lettuce: Fresh and crunchy, it adds a nice contrast to the warm chicken and rice.
- Diced Tomatoes: These juicy gems bring a burst of freshness and color to your bowl.
- Blue Cheese Crumbles: A classic pairing with buffalo sauce, it adds a creamy, tangy flavor. If you’re not a fan, feta or goat cheese works too!
- Ranch Dressing: Drizzling this over the top adds a cool creaminess that balances the heat. You can swap it for a yogurt-based dressing for a lighter option.
- Sliced Green Onions: These add a pop of color and a mild onion flavor that brightens up the dish.

How to Make Buffalo Chicken Bowls
Now that we have our ingredients ready, let’s dive into the fun part—making these Buffalo Chicken Bowls!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ious meal on the table in no time.
Step 1: Cook the Rice
Start by cooking the rice according to the package instructions. Whether you’re using white, brown, or cauliflower rice, it’s super easy! Just bring water to a boil, add the rice, cover, and let it simmer until tender. This will be the cozy base for your spicy chicken rice bowl.
Step 2: Prepare the Chicken
While the rice is cooking, it’s time to prepare the chicken. In a large bowl, mix your shredded chicken with buffalo sauce. Make sure every piece is well coated. The more sauce, the spicier and more flavorful your dish will be! If you’re feeling adventurous, you can even add a dash of garlic powder or a sprinkle of cayenne for an extra kick.
Step 3: Assemble the Bowls
Once the rice is ready, it’s time to assemble your bowls. Start by layering the cooked rice as the base in each serving bowl. Then, add a generous portion of the buffalo chicken on top. This is where the magic begins! The warm rice and spicy chicken create a delightful contrast that will have your taste buds dancing.
Step 4: Add Toppings
Now comes the fun part—adding toppings! Sprinkle shredded lettuce over the chicken for a fresh crunch. Next, add diced tomatoes for a burst of color and flavor. Don’t forget the blue cheese crumbles; they add a creamy tang that pairs perfectly with the spicy chicken. Finally, finish with sliced green onions for a pop of freshness.
Step 5: Drizzle with Dressing
To bring it all together, drizzle ranch dressing over the top of your assembled bowls. This creamy dressing balances the heat from the buffalo sauce beautifully. If you prefer a lighter option, feel free to use a yogurt-based dressing instead. Now, your Buffalo Chicken Bowls are ready to be devoured!

Can I make Buffalo Chicken Bowls 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the chicken and rice in advance. Just store them separately in the fridge. When you’re ready to eat, assemble your bowls and add fresh toppings. It’s a great meal prep option!
What can I substitute for buffalo sauce?
If buffalo sauce isn’t your thing, try using barbecue sauce for a sweeter flavor. You can also mix hot sauce with a bit of melted butter for a similar taste. Just adjust the spice level to your liking!
Are Buffalo Chicken Bowls gluten-free?
Yes, they are! Just ensure that the buffalo sauce and ranch dressing you use are gluten-free. Most brands offer gluten-free options, so check the labels.
Can I make a spicy chicken rice bowl vegetarian?
Definitely! Swap the chicken for shredded tofu or chickpeas. Toss them in buffalo sauce for that spicy kick. You won’t miss the meat at all!
How can I make these bowls healthier?
To make your Buffalo Chicken Bowls healthier, use brown rice or quinoa instead of white rice. You can also load up on veggies like spinach or bell peppers for added nutrients. Enjoy the flavors without the guilt!

Buffalo Chicken Bowls: Discover Delicious Variations Today!
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Category: Main Course
- Method: Stovetop
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
Buffalo Chicken Bowls are a flavorful and spicy dish that combines tender chicken with rice and a variety of toppings, perfect for a satisfying meal.
Ingredients
- 2 cups cooked rice
- 1 lb chicken breast, cooked and shredded
- 1/2 cup buffalo sauce
- 1 cup shredded lettuce
- 1/2 cup diced tomatoes
- 1/4 cup blue cheese crumbles
- 1/4 cup ranch dressing
- 1/4 cup sliced green onions
Instructions
- Cook the rice according to package instructions.
- In a bowl, mix the shredded chicken with buffalo sauce until well coated.
- In serving bowls, layer the cooked rice as the base.
- Add the buffalo chicken on top of the rice.
- Top with shredded lettuce, diced tomatoes, blue cheese, and green onions.
- Drizzle ranch dressing over the top before serving.
Notes
- Adjust the amount of buffalo sauce to your spice preference.
- Can substitute chicken with tofu for a vegetarian option.
- Great for meal prep; store components separately until ready to serve.
